The 55% acceptance rate of university name is a sign of it's academic standards. A 36% graduation rate from the university really shows just how well that university guides their students to obtain their degrees. Successful applicants at the university usually have SAT scores within the range of 930–1140 If you score within the 17–23 range on the ACT, you fall in the middle 50% of university's admitted students. The tuition for in-state students in this university is $26, 055. The University charges out-of-state students $26, 055. The room and board expenses at this university amount to $9, 020. Living and study-related expenses beyond tuition are estimated at $2, 360. The aggregate cost of education, encompassing every fee, is $37, 435.

An impressive 484 individuals are now part of this prestigious university. It has a total undergraduate enrollment of 484. The student demographic at this institution includes 1% international students. This institution maintains a student-faculty ratio of 9.0.
